We are partnering directly with LexisNexis to hire for this Machine Learning Engineering Lead role. Our software engineering team develops and supports business-critical platforms used to create, manage, publish, and analyse legal and regulatory content. Our work spans modern web applications, cloud services, content migration programmes, publishing platforms, reporting solutions, and operational tooling, and we partner with editorial, product, and technology stakeholders to deliver high-quality solutions that drive business value. We support the UK business and collaborate closely with engineering teams across multiple regions to share expertise, promote reuse, and deliver scalable solutions.
